    That is very strange indeed...with only 2 possible causes I can think of.
    1) Your email app (on your PC) is blocking the link that is included in the email...many email apps will do this and sometimes you must override them. If you have an alternate interface to use (e.g., GMail webmail interface versus Outlook), then try the other and see if that helps. Depending on the email environment (e.g., private corporate email system), it is also possible that some gateway along the path is stripping out the necessary link(s) as a security measure.
    2) The reset email facility is actually broken, and the email does not contain what it is supposed to. If that is the case, then it requires formal attention from RIM. The only way to achieve that is for you to contact VZW and have them escalate your case into RIM.

  • How to re3trive my Blackberry ID password

    want to know how to retrive my blackberry ID password without using ans>

    If you verified the BBID email address when you first set it up then you can go to www.bbid.com on a PC and reset the password without answering the questions.
    If you didn't verify the BBID when you set it up then you will always have to answer the secret questions.

  • Can't install due to password issue

    I've reset the password 3X and still can't download due to password issue. Help!

    This password prompt is presented by your operating system, and is intended to keep you from accidentally installing software.
    If this is your personal machine and you don't need a password to log into the computer when it first starts up, you can probably leave the password blank and click OK to get past this prompt.  If this is your personal machine and your normal password isn't working, check to make sure that CAPS LOCK is off, and type the password carefully.
    If this is your work machine and it's asking for an Administrator password, well, you'll need to have a conversation with your friendly IT person.
    If you're still stumped, you may need to reset the password on your Mac:

  • Upgraded to Leopard now password issue

    OK I upgraded to Leopard on my G5 and cant log in with my password . I have read this forum and tried some of the related password issues when upgrading to Leopard . I can only log on when I use the root password I created , I think that the main issue with this is in the keychain . How do I disable the whole log in password so That when I turn the computer on it just boots up with out a password as it did before I did the upgrade .
    Thanks Mike...

    You can use the Leopard upgrade disc to reset the passwords. Follow the instructions here:
    http://support.apple.com/kb/HT1274
    To start up in a user account rather than with a login, go to System Preferences -> Accounts. You should be able to change the pull-down menu next to "Automatic Login" to be one of the users or the administrator. This will require you to unlock the little lock and enter your password--which you may need to reset as noted above. Good luck!
